after our comments

Grammar usage guide and real-world examples

US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"after our comments"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to refer to a discussion or feedback that has taken place prior to a certain point in time or action. Example: "We will proceed with the changes after our comments have been reviewed."

Ludwig's WRAP-UP

In summary, the phrase "after our comments" is a grammatically correct and usable phrase in English, as affirmed by Ludwig. It indicates a sequence where an action follows feedback or remarks from a specified group. While Ludwig's analysis shows it is versatile across contexts, including news and media, science, and formal business settings, writers should ensure clarity by specifying whose comments are being referenced. Alternatives like "following our feedback" or "subsequent to our remarks" may be considered based on the desired level of formality. Though commonly understood, precision in its application is essential.

FAQs

How can I use "after our comments" in a sentence?

You can use "after our comments" to indicate that an action or decision will take place following a review or feedback period. For example, "We will revise the document "after our comments" are addressed".

What are some alternatives to "after our comments"?

Alternatives include phrases like "following our feedback", "subsequent to our remarks", or "based on our input", depending on the context.

Is "after our comments" formal or informal?

"After our comments" is generally considered neutral and can be used in both formal and informal settings. However, more formal alternatives like "subsequent to our remarks" might be preferred in certain contexts.

How do I avoid ambiguity when using "after our comments"?

To avoid ambiguity, ensure it's clear who "our" refers to. Instead of just saying ""after our comments"", specify "after the team's comments" or "after the reviewers' comments".
